Skip to main content

Games Like Up a Creek

Adventure

Discover 1 games similar to Up a Creek available on PC. Find your next favorite game with our curated recommendations.

Up a Creek is a Adventure game released on July 12th, 2020 for multiple platforms including PC. There are 1 games which are visually similar to Up a Creek.

Released

Jul 12, 2020

Similar Games 1 found

1 games
Previous Next

Explore More